Registered Behavior Technician (RBT)

🔹 Qualifications

✔️ Strong interest in autism and/or Applied Behavior Analysis (ABA)

✔️ RBT certification required or must be willing to get it before employment

✔️ Minimum of one year working with children of any/all abilities

✔️ High school diploma minimum

✔️ Passion for ABA as a long-term career

✔️ ABA students or experienced behavior therapists encouraged to apply

🔹 Responsibilities

✔️ Work with children in schools, following treatment protocols

✔️ Organize/update program books

✔️ Collect behavior and skill data

✔️ Complete log notes per session

✔️ Attend team meetings

✔️ Be reliable and professional

✔️ Must have reliable transportation or navigate public transport

✔️ Support a positive, inclusive work environment

*Note: Also ideal for aspiring BCBAs, social workers, speech therapists, or special aid teachers.

Board Certified Behavior Analyst (BCBA)

🔹 Qualifications

✔️ Active BCBA certification
✔️ Master’s degree in behavior analysis, education, or psychology
✔️ Experience designing and supervising ABA programs
✔️ Strong communication and leadership skills
✔️ Commitment to evidence-based, ethical care


🔹 Responsibilities

✔️ Develop individualized behavior intervention plans
✔️ Supervise and mentor RBTs and support staff
✔️ Track client progress using our advanced data software
✔️ Collaborate with families, schools, and interdisciplinary teams
✔️ Lead clinical trainings and ongoing case reviews
✔️ Foster a culture of growth, compassion, and excellence
